
After the Lucknow Super Giants finished last out of ten teams in the 2026 IPL season, dashing keeper-batter Rishabh Pant stepped down from captaincy.
Pant had a terrible season as a batter, scoring just 312 runs in 14 innings.
Tom Moody, the Director of Cricket at LSG, had confirmed an earlier report that Pant would lose his leadership.
“Lucknow Super Giants (LSG) wish to formally announce that Rishabh Pant has requested to be relieved of his captaincy duties with the franchise, and the franchisee has accepted his request with immediate effect,” the franchise said in an official statement.
“Rishabh approached the franchisee with this request and we have respectfully accepted it,” Moody was quoted as saying in the media release.
“These decisions are never easy. We are grateful for everything Rishabh has brought to this dressing room as captain. Our focus now is on the collective rebuilding and restructuring to reach the best standards,” the former Australian all-rounder added.
